Plattsburgh Attorney Facing Charges Found Dead

Your browser doesn’t support HTML5 audio

A Plattsburgh, New York attorney has been found dead after failing to appear at his own arraignment.
On Monday, a Clinton County Court judge issued a felony arrest warrant for attorney Justin Herzog after he failed to show up for his arraignment.  He had been charged with attempted murder, burglary and unlawful imprisonment following a domestic dispute in February. 

According to the Plattsburgh Press Republican, a 911 call Monday evening reported a 44-year-old man was unconscious and not breathing at Herzog’s law office.  Plattsburgh Police Chief Levi Ritter confirmed it was Herzog. Results of an autopsy are pending.
